About ESG Advisory & Compliance Law in Kailua-Kona, United States

ESG Advisory & Compliance refers to legal guidance and regulatory adherence surrounding Environmental, Social, and Governance (ESG) standards. In Kailua-Kona, United States, businesses and organizations are increasingly focusing on ESG initiatives to demonstrate responsible corporate citizenship, align with stakeholder expectations, and comply with evolving federal, state, and local regulations. ESG law typically encompasses matters such as environmental sustainability, social responsibility, governance practices, risk management, disclosure requirements, and ethical conduct. Given the unique ecological and cultural landscape of Kailua-Kona, ESG compliance is especially pertinent to organizations operating in sectors such as tourism, real estate, construction, agriculture, and hospitality.

Local Laws Overview

Kailua-Kona, located on the island of Hawai'i, operates within both state and federal legal frameworks governing ESG issues. Key aspects of local law affecting ESG Advisory & Compliance include:

  • Environmental Regulation: Hawai'i state and County of Hawai'i laws oversee land use, conservation, waste management, water rights, and protection of natural resources. Compliance with the Hawaii Environmental Policy Act (HEPA) and local environmental ordinances is crucial.
  • Labor and Social Standards: Hawaii follows both federal and state labor regulations, including minimum wage laws, workplace safety (HIOSH), and anti-discrimination statutes. Social compliance also involves culturally appropriate community engagement, particularly regarding Native Hawaiian interests.
  • Governance and Reporting: Many businesses in Kailua-Kona are required to maintain ethical governance practices and may be subject to local, state, or federal disclosure laws regarding ESG performance, such as those imposed by the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) or Hawaii Business Registration Division.
  • Zoning and Development: Development projects must adhere to zoning laws, coastal zone management rules, and cultural resource protection that may impact ESG compliance.

Given Hawaii's strong commitment to environmental protection and the unique rights of indigenous communities, ESG compliance often requires a tailored approach sensitive to local priorities and expectations.

Frequently Asked Questions

What does ESG compliance mean for my business in Kailua-Kona?

ESG compliance refers to ensuring your business operations align with environmental, social, and governance standards as required by local, state, and federal laws, as well as meeting stakeholder and community expectations.

Is ESG compliance mandatory in Kailua-Kona?

Certain aspects of ESG, such as environmental protection, labor rights, and corporate governance, are mandated by law. Other ESG elements might be voluntary or driven by market expectations, especially in regulated sectors.

Who enforces ESG-related laws in Kailua-Kona?

ESG-related laws are enforced by federal bodies (like the Environmental Protection Agency), the State of Hawaii (Department of Health, Department of Labor), and local agencies such as the County of Hawai'i Planning Department.

What are the risks of non-compliance with ESG standards?

Risks include regulatory fines, legal action, loss of permits, reputational harm, investor withdrawal, and disruption of business operations.

How can a lawyer help with ESG advisory and compliance?

A lawyer can interpret relevant laws, draft policies, review contracts, conduct ESG audits, manage investigations, and represent your interests before regulatory bodies or in court if needed.

Are there special ESG requirements for developments near coastal or cultural sites?

Yes, developments often require environmental assessments, permits, and community engagement processes to protect coastal areas and cultural sites, particularly those significant to Native Hawaiians.

What should I include in an ESG report?

An ESG report typically covers your company’s policies and performance on environmental sustainability, social responsibility, governance structures, risk management, and compliance with local laws.

What industries in Kailua-Kona are most affected by ESG regulations?

Industries like tourism, hospitality, real estate, agriculture, construction, and energy are heavily regulated and must pay close attention to ESG compliance.

How often should my business review ESG policies?

Best practice is to review ESG policies annually or whenever there are significant changes in business operations, relevant laws, or stakeholder expectations.

Where can I find updates on ESG laws and practices?

You can consult government websites, local legal counsel, industry associations, and organizations focused on sustainability and ethical business practices for the most up-to-date guidance.
